30KW EV Charging Module Market size was valued at USD 1.5 Billion in 2022 and is projected to reach USD 4.2 Billion by 2030, growing at a CAGR of 16.5% from 2024 to 2030.
The 30KW Electric Vehicle (EV) Charging Module Market is an essential segment of the rapidly growing electric vehicle infrastructure industry. As electric vehicles become increasingly popular, the demand for efficient and reliable charging solutions is critical. The 30KW EV Charging Module is positioned as a mid-power charging solution, catering to a variety of applications that include public and private charging piles. These charging stations are designed to meet the needs of urban centers, commercial areas, and residential zones, offering charging speeds that are significantly faster than traditional home-based charging methods while still being energy efficient and cost-effective for both consumers and operators. The market for these charging modules is growing as governments and private investors seek to improve the EV charging infrastructure to support the growing fleet of electric vehicles.

Within the 30KW EV Charging Module Market, the two key application subsegments are Public Charging Piles and Private Charging Piles, each serving distinct customer needs. Public Charging Piles are typically found in public spaces such as shopping centers, parking lots, highways, and other high-traffic locations. These charging stations are accessible to the general public, offering a vital service for those on the road or without access to home charging facilities. Public charging piles benefit from the high visibility and convenience they offer to EV owners, making them an attractive option for consumers who require quick and efficient charging while on the move. The market for public charging piles is expanding rapidly as governments, municipalities, and private businesses invest in the deployment of these charging stations to accommodate the growing number of electric vehicles. Private Charging Piles, on the other hand, are installed in private residential or business locations, offering more personalized and convenient charging options for EV owners. These charging stations are typically used by homeowners or employees who own electric vehicles and require a secure, home-based solution for their charging needs. Private charging piles tend to offer slower charging speeds compared to public stations, but they offer the benefit of being more accessible and cost-effective over time. The demand for private charging piles has seen significant growth as more people adopt electric vehicles and seek the convenience of charging their vehicles overnight or when not in use. The key driver for this segment is the increasing number of EV owners who prefer home charging solutions as they offer greater convenience, flexibility, and lower operational costs over time.
